Baruni surprised with colorful textured head scarves that provided a unique accent to flirty skirts and tailored jackets. Tiago’s pieces highlighted lace and polka dots while Manalo’s collection incorporated interesting architectural elements of over-sized zippers and wire bustle structures. Paris juxtaposed black tailored pieces punctuated with punches of color and Castro-Rojas featured rough, nubby textures that combined plaid and tweed patterns.
A group on the move in Fall/Winter 2012 and one to watch in the seasons ahead.
